Didn't COF name there live album or best of Lovecraft something?
Posted: Thu Aug 25, 2005 8:25 pm
by Aleister
They have a two CD album called 'Lovecraft & Witch Hearts'. It is mostly a compilation, but there were a few new tracks on it. Or at least versions.
A lot of their songs have Lovecraft influences in them.
